## Building Access — Spares Room (Hullbrook Annex)

Contractors: the spare hardware room is down the east corridor on the ground floor, third door on the left. Sign in at the front desk first and grab a visitor lanyard. Anything you take out, jot it in the blue logbook — yes, even the little stuff. The door self-locks, so don't wedge it. To get in, punch in the code below.

staff pass of hagug-taguf = bdg-HJ-9

**Q: The Pairline matching service is pausing for 2–3 seconds — GC again?**

A: Probably, yes. Pairline's old-gen heap fills up fast during peak matching windows, and full collections stall everything. First, check the pause dashboard and confirm it's GC and not the lock contention bug from last quarter. If pauses exceed five seconds, trigger the emergency heap dump and restart via the sealed ops console. The console asks for the recovery passphrase before it'll do anything, printed below.

recovery phrase for yagap-yadug: praath-oliwyn

**Q: Why did my request get a 429 from the Tollgate gateway?**

Tollgate enforces per-service token buckets: 200 requests/minute default, bursts up to 50. Limits are keyed on the calling service identity, not IP. If you're reviewing code that retries on 429, check it honors the Retry-After header and backs off exponentially — hammering the gateway triggers a temporary ban. Custom limits require a quota entry in the gateway config repo, approved by the platform team. For quota increases or disputes, email the gateway owners at the address below.

escalation mailbox, fahaf-bajep: druael@lumiccorp.internal